How to Choose a Moissanite Iced-Out Cartier-Style Watch

Start by confirming the design details you care about most: dial style, bracelet finish, and how the stones are set. A practical way to shop is to compare images under similar lighting and look for even sparkle across the face and links. Next, prioritize comfort and wearability—check bracelet width, clasp type, and overall weight so the watch sits securely without Moissanite Cartier Watch pinching. Finally, verify the stone quality and setting craftsmanship, since consistent alignment and secure prongs or pavé work help the look stay crisp over repeated daily wear. If you’re specifically aiming for a bold “iced” aesthetic, focus on watches marketed for high-clarity moissanite and dense stone coverage for maximum brilliance.

Fit, Finish, and Everyday Wear Tips

A standout luxury look should still be practical. Measure your wrist and consider how the bracelet will adjust; if you’re between sizes, choose a fit that allows slight movement for comfort. Pay attention to finishing points—edges, inner bracelet surfaces, and clasp hardware should feel smooth against the skin. For daily wear, keep the watch away from harsh chemicals like Bust Down Cartier Watch chlorinated water and strong cleaning sprays, which can dull brilliance. When storing, use a soft microfiber cloth and keep it separated from rough jewelry pieces to reduce micro-scratches. If the watch includes a heavily paved look, avoid impacts and treat it like a premium accessory rather than a rugged watch.

Care Guide for Long-Lasting Sparkle

To maintain shine, use gentle cleaning. Wipe the watch with a clean microfiber cloth after wear to remove fingerprints and oils, then perform a deeper clean using mild soap and lukewarm water with a soft brush made for jewelry. Rinse thoroughly and pat dry, ensuring no moisture remains around the bracelet links. For moissanite brilliance, avoid abrasive cleaners and harsh polishes that can affect the setting. If you notice reduced sparkle, it’s often buildup in the crevices rather than the stones themselves—focus on careful brushing around the bezel and bracelet channels. Regular, gentle maintenance helps keep the “bust-down” style appearance sharp without over-handling the watch.
